10 Facts About Dayanita Singh

facts about dayanita singh.html1.

Dayanita Singh was born on 18 March 1961 and is an Indian photographer whose primary format is the book.

2.

Dayanita Singh studied Visual Communication at the National Institute of Design in Ahmedabad and later Documentary Photography at the International Center of Photography in New York City.

3.

Dayanita Singh started her career in photojournalism and retired in the late 1990s.

4.

Dream Villa was produced during her Robert Gardner Fellowship in Photography given annually by the Peabody Museum of Archaeology and Ethnology at Harvard University; Dayanita Singh was its second recipient in 2008.

5.

The "book-object" medium has allowed Dayanita Singh to explore her interest in the poetic and narrative possibility of sequence and re-sequence, allowing her to create photographic patterns while simultaneously disrupting them.

6.

Dayanita Singh has created and displayed a series of mobile museums, giving her the space to constantly sequence, edit, and archive her images.

7.

Each holds 70 to 140 photographs that Dayanita Singh rearranges for each show so that only a portion of the photos or parts of each images are visible at any given time, capitalizing on the interconnected and fluid capacity of her work while allowing ample opportunity for evolving narratives and interpretations.

8.

Dayanita Singh's works have been presented at the German pavilion in the Venice Biennale.

9.

In 2014, at the National Museum, New Delhi, Dayanita Singh built the Book Museum using her publications File Room and Privacy as well as her mother's book, Nony Dayanita Singh: The Archivist.

10.

Dayanita Singh served as a Jury Member for the Serendipity Arles Grant 2020.
